Definitions

  • the invention relates to a massage device for a user's back.
  • the object of the invention is to provide a massage device with which a user can easily massage his back and which is also suitable for washing the user's back more easily.
  • the massage device comprises a massage head which can be arranged at different heights on the wall of a shower, the massage head having a drive device and a massage attachment, the drive device having a connecting plate which can be set in rotation via a drive shaft and to which the massage attachment is detachably connected.
  • the drive device can advantageously have a fluid drive, in particular a water drive, or preferably an electric drive, preferably a battery or accumulator-operated drive.
  • the connecting plate is preferably designed as a circular disc.
  • the massage attachment can be used to massage the user's back or to wash, peel or apply lotion to the user's back. Because the massage head can be attached to the wall of the shower at different heights, the massage, washing, peeling or cream function can be adjusted to the area of the back that needs it otherwise difficult for the user to access. It has proven to be advantageous if the connecting plate has a diameter of 15-20 cm, preferably 15-17 cm, particularly preferably 16.6 cm.
  • the drive device can be switched on by means of a specific pressure exerted on the connecting plate via the massage attachment. The user can therefore simply lean his back against the massage attachment and the drive device and therefore the massage attachment begin to run.
  • the drive device can be switched off as of a certain pressure that is not exerted on the connecting plate, in particular no more. If the user moves away from the massage attachment with his back, ie it no longer leans against it, the drive device and thus the massage attachment stop running.
  • the detachable connection between the connecting plate of the drive device and the massage attachment is a magnetic fastener or preferably a Velcro fastener.
  • a connection ensures that different massage attachments can be quickly exchanged depending on the desired application.
  • the connection plate is preferably provided with Velcro tape over its entire surface on its side serving for the connection. The same applies to the corresponding side of the massage attachment serving the connection. This ensures a strong hold between the connection plate and the massage attachment.
  • a massage attachment has a base plate which is designed on one side in such a way that it can be connected to the connecting plate on the other drive device can be connected, and on the other side a massage body, in particular a sponge, preferably a konjac sponge or a bamboo sponge, or in particular a textile material, preferably a viscose material.
  • the diameter of the base plate preferably corresponds to that of the connecting plate.
  • Certain sponges for example, have a deep-cleansing effect or have a peeling effect.
  • Certain fabrics, especially viscose fabrics, are particularly suitable for applying lotion so that the skin on the back can be cared for and kept moist.
  • the viscose fabric for example, is soft with a pleasant skin feel, so that a cream can be carefully applied to the skin with the circular movements transmitted from the connecting plate to the base plate and thus to the textile fabric.
  • the same has at least one rail that can be attached perpendicularly to the wall, with the massage head preferably being arranged to be displaceable on this rail via the drive device. This allows the height of the massage head to be adjusted in order to reach specific points on the user's back. Of course, it is also possible to adjust the height of the massage head on two rails.
  • the massage head has a suction cup with which the massage head can be attached to the wall at a desired height. This also makes the massage head practically height-adjustable, so that different places on the user's back can be reached.
  • a massage attachment has a multi-part holder, one end of which can be connected to the connecting plate of the drive device, with several rotatable massage pins being provided in the holder, where in which one end of the rotatable massage pins protrudes from the end face of the holder that cannot be connected to the connecting plate, the ends of the rotatable massage pins there each having a thickening useful for the massage, the rotatable massage pins being designed in such a way that they can be connected via the connecting plate and via suitable ones in the Bracket provided coupling means are displaceable about its longitudinal axis in rotation.
  • the thickening has a massage function. This is the case in particular when the end region which has the thickened portion bends and thereby encloses an angle of 90°-135°. It is advantageous if the rotatable massage pins are more or less in the shape of golf clubs, with the thickening depicting the respective club head. In terms of thickening, the rotating massage sticks most closely correspond to golf clubs in the "iron" category or so-called hybrid golf clubs.
  • the rotatable massage pins are designed to be resilient in the longitudinal direction. Thanks to the suspension, the rotating massage sticks adapt to the contour of the back area being treated.
  • the holder has a base plate forming one end face, an intermediate plate and an upper plate forming the other end face, with the base plate being designed on one side in such a way that it can be detachably connected to the connecting plate of the drive device, wherein the intermediate plate is arranged at a distance from the base plate and has openings through which a rotatable massage stick is guided in each case, the top plate being arranged at a distance from the intermediate plate and having openings from which at least the end of a rotatable massage stick that has the thickened portion protrudes, with at least a preferably hollow connecting column is provided, which is preferably fixed centrally on the base plate and preferably runs centrally through the intermediate plate and the top plate, such that the The connecting column rotates about its longitudinal axis when the base plate is rotated via the connecting plate, while the intermediate and upper plates do not rotate.
  • a ring gear with internal and/or external teeth is provided as the coupling means, which is arranged with one face in the middle on that side of the base plate that points to the intermediate plate, with each rotating massage pin standing perpendicularly on the base plate and has external teeth at its end pointing towards the base plate, the teeth of the external teeth of the rotatable massage stick and the teeth of the ring gear meshing.
  • each rotatable massage pin guided through an opening in the intermediate plate has a ring element running around the rotatable massage pin below and above the opening in the intermediate plate, so that the rotatable massage pins are held in a predetermined position.
  • the rotatable massage stick is designed in several parts, preferably comprising a lower sleeve with a pinion having external teeth arranged on the end, a spring element positioned in the lower sleeve, an upper sleeve with a thickened end for massage and two ring elements arranged on the lower sleeve and spaced apart from one another, with the upper sleeve being pushed into the lower sleeve and being resiliently connected to it in the longitudinal direction by the spring element, with both sleeves connected to each other rotating about their longitudinal axis as soon as the lower sleeve is in rotation is offset.
  • a cover which is placed over the ends of the rotatable pins that have the thickening and is connected to the holder.
  • the cover is elastic and is in one Part simply slipped over all thickenings of the rotating massage pins, of course in such a way that the rotating massage pins can continue to rotate about their longitudinal axis and the massage function of the thickenings is not restricted.
  • the top plate is designed to be elastic at least in such a way that it adapts at least partially to the back contour of the user.
  • each opening in the top plate has a reinforcing ring, preferably made of plastic.
  • each rotatable massage stick is 1 cm to 2 cm, preferably 1.5 cm, of the length of the end of the rotatable massage stick that does not have the thickened portion.
  • the rotatable massage pins consist predominantly, preferably entirely, of stainless steel.
  • the sprocket is made of stainless steel.
  • a battery-operated vibration device is arranged inside the hollow connecting column. It can be advantageous if a massage pin connected to the base plate is arranged inside the hollow connecting column, which massage pin at least largely corresponds to the structure of a rotatable massage pin.
  • a massage attachment has a base plate, which is designed on one side in such a way that it can be connected to the connecting plate of the drive device in order to be rotated, and on the other side several spring-loaded massage balls spaced apart from one another having.
  • the massage attachment has a positioning plate on the side of the base plate facing away from the connecting plate, which is firmly connected to the base plate via spacer elements, the positioning plate having holes in which a massage ball is positioned and protrudes from it, whereby each massage ball is resiliently connected to the base plate via a rod-like connecting element.
  • the base plate has, on its side facing away from the connecting plate, an outer ring that preferably runs around the base plate and to which the massage balls are attached by means of the rod-like connecting element, with one end of the rod-like connecting element being connected to the massage ball and the other end of the rod-like Connecting element is movable, preferably attached to the outer ring by means of an eyelet, each rod-like connecting element being supported and held in position with a spring element on the base plate.

  • the massage device 10 according to the invention for the back of a user comprises a massage head 12, which can be arranged at different heights on the wall 14 of a shower, the massage head 12 having a drive device 16 and a massage attachment 18, the drive device 16 having a 1 has a drive shaft 20 which can be rotated and which can be set in rotation in FIG. 1 and to which the massage attachment 18 is detachably connected.
  • the massage device has two rails 30 which can be attached perpendicularly to the wall 14 , the massage head 12 preferably being arranged displaceably on these rails 30 by means provided on the drive device 16 .
  • the two rails 30 ensure a stable position of the massage head 12.
  • the massage device 10 schematically shows another massage device 10 according to the invention in a side view.
  • the massage device 10 according to the invention also includes a massage head 12 which can be arranged at different heights on the wall 14 of a shower via the rail 30 .
  • the massage head 12 has a drive device 16 and a massage attachment 18, the drive device 16 having a connecting plate 22 which can be set in rotation via a drive shaft 20 and to which the massage attachment 18 is detachably connected.
  • the detachable connection between the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16 and the massage attachment 18 is made here by means of a Velcro fastener 24.
  • a Velcro strip 24a with the loops required for the Velcro fastener 24 is preferably provided over the entire surface of the connecting plate 22.
  • a Velcro strip 24b with the barbs required for the Velcro fastener 24 is correspondingly provided on the massage attachment 18 .
  • the massage attachment 18 shown in FIG. 2, which is detachably connected to the connecting plate 22 via a Velcro fastener 24, is shown separately again in FIG. 3 in a schematic side view.
  • the massage attachment 18 comprises a base plate 26, which has a barbed Velcro strip 24b on one side to connect the massage attachment 18 - as shown in Fig. 2 - to the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16, and on the other side a massage body 28 ,
  • a sponge preferably a konjac sponge.
  • Fig. 4 schematically shows the massage attachment 18 shown in Fig. 3 in plan view a) on the side that will later point to the connecting plate 22, i.e. on the side that will later point to the Velcro strip 24b with barbs, and b) on the side that will later point to the back of the user, ie on the side having the massage body 28, here in the form of a sponge.
  • Fig. 5 shows a side view of another massage attachment 18.
  • the massage body 28 can be a textile material, for example.
  • FIG. 6 schematically shows the massage device 10 shown in FIG. 1 in a side view or cross section.
  • Fig. 1 the ends of 14 rotatable massage pins are shown.
  • the massage device 10 according to the invention comprises a massage head 12 which can be arranged at different heights on the wall 14 of a shower via the rail 30 .
  • the massage head 12 has a drive device 16 and a massage attachment 18, the drive device 16 having a connecting plate 22 which can be set in rotation via a drive shaft 20 and to which the massage attachment 18 is detachably connected.
  • the detachable connection between the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16 and the massage attachment 18 is present by means of a Velcro fastener 24.
  • a Velcro strip 24a with the loops required for the Velcro fastener 24 is preferably provided over the entire surface.
  • a Velcro strip 24b with the barbs required for the Velcro fastener 24 is correspondingly provided on the massage attachment 18 .
  • the reverse arrangement of the Velcro strips 24a, 24b is also possible here.
  • the massage attachment 18 shown in Fig. 6 has a multi-part holder 32, one end face 34 of which is detachably connected to the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16, with a plurality of rotatable massage pins 36 being provided in the holder 32, with the rotatable massage pins 36 having one end protrude from the end face 38 of the holder 32 that cannot be connected to the connecting plate 22, with the ends of the rotatable massage pins 36 there each having a thickening 40 useful for the massage, with the rotatable massage pins 36 being designed in such a way that they can be connected via the connecting plate 22 and via suitable ones in the Bracket 32 provided coupling means, in this case via a ring gear with internal and external teeth, about its longitudinal axis in rotation are displaceable.
  • the rotatable massage pins 36 are designed to be resilient in the longitudinal direction.
  • the holder 32 comprises a base plate 42 forming one end face 34, an intermediate plate 44 and an upper plate 46 forming the other end face 38, with the base plate 42 being designed on one side in such a way that it can be releasably connected to the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16 , in this case via a Velcro fastener 24.
  • the intermediate plate 44 is arranged at a distance from the base plate 42 and has--as better shown in FIG 44 is arranged and--as shown better in FIG. 9--has openings 50, from which at least the end of a rotatable massage pin 36 that has the thickening 40 protrudes.
  • the upper plate 46 is designed to be elastic at least in such a way that it adapts at least partially to the back contour of the user.
  • Each opening 50 in the top plate 46 has a reinforcing ring 72, preferably made of plastic. Furthermore, a cover 72 is provided, which is laid over the ends of the rotatable massage pins 36 having the thickening 40 and connected to the holder 32 or at least partially slipped over it.
  • a hollow connecting column 52 is provided which is fixed centrally on the base plate 42 and preferably runs centrally through the intermediate plate 44 and the upper plate 46 such that the connecting column 52 rotates about its longitudinal axis when the base plate 42 rotates over the connecting plate 22 is offset while the intermediate 44 and top 46 plates are not rotating.
  • a toothed ring 54 with internal 56 and/or external toothing 58 is provided as the coupling means, as is better illustrated in FIG
  • Each rotatable massage pin 36 is perpendicular to the base plate 42 and has external teeth 60 on its end pointing to the base plate 42, the teeth of the external teeth 60 of the rotatable massage pin 36 and the teeth of the ring gear 54 meshing.
  • Each rotatable massage pin 36 guided through an opening 48 in the intermediate plate 44 has a ring element 62, 64 surrounding the rotatable massage pin 36 below and above the opening 48 in the intermediate plate 44, so that the rotatable massage pins 36 are held in a predetermined position.
  • Fig. 10 shows schematically the rotatable massage stick a) in individual parts and b) in the assembled state.
  • the rotatable massage stick 36 is designed in several parts and comprises a lower sleeve 66 with a pinion arranged at the end and having external teeth 60, a spring element 68 which is positioned in the lower sleeve 66, an upper sleeve 70 with a thickened end for massage 40 and two ring elements 62, 64 which are arranged on the lower sleeve (66) and are spaced apart from one another, the upper sleeve 70 being pushed into the lower sleeve 66 and resiliently connected to it in the longitudinal direction by the spring element 68, the two sleeves 66, 70 rotate about its longitudinal axis as soon as the lower sleeve 66 is rotated.
  • FIGS. 11-13 Another massage attachment 18 is shown in FIGS. 11-13.
  • This has a base plate 42, which is designed on one side in such a way that it can be connected to the connecting plate 22 of the drive device 16, in this case by means of a Velcro fastener 24, in order to be rotated, and on the other side there are several spaced apart has spring-loaded massage balls 74 .
  • FIG. 11 only a few spring elements 86 are shown as examples.
  • the massage attachment 18 On the side of the base plate 42 facing away from the connecting plate 22, the massage attachment 18 has a positioning plate 76, which is firmly connected to the base plate 42 via spacer elements 78, the positioning plate 76 having holes 80, in each of which a massage ball 74 is positioned and out of it protrudes, each massage ball 74 being resiliently connected to the base plate 42 via a rod-like connecting element 82 .
  • the base plate 42 On its side facing away from the connecting plate 22, the base plate 42 has an outer ring 84 that runs around the base plate 42 and on which the massage balls 74 are suspended by means of the rod-like connecting element 82, one end of the rod-like connecting element 82 being connected to the massage ball 74 and the other end of the rod-like connecting element 82 is movably attached to the outer ring 84, preferably by means of an eyelet not shown here, each rod-like connecting element 82 being supported with a spring element 86 on the base plate 42 and being held in position.
  • FIG. 13 shows only one massage ball 74 together with the suspension and positioning.
  • the lengths of the rod-like connecting elements 82 are at least partially different, so that the massage balls 74 assume different positions in the massage attachment 18 .
  • the massage balls 74 are advantageously designed as hedgehog balls, which is illustrated by the dots in the figures.
